The Ultimate "Action" Typewriter: The Brother Deluxe 660TR
If you are looking for a typewriter with a bit more "tech" than the standard vintage models, the 660TR is the one. Engineered in Japan during the late 70s/early 80s, this model was designed for speed and efficiency. It features the famous Repeat Spacer (the red key on the spacebar), allowing for rapid spacing with a single touch—a rare luxury on a manual machine!
Why Choose the 660TR?
• Repeat Spacer Function: A unique mechanical feature that makes formatting your poetry or letters a breeze. • Integrated Tab System: Includes a red TAB key for easy alignment. • Compact Powerhouse: This is one of the sturdiest portables Brother ever made; it feels solid and reliable under the fingers. • Aesthetic: Finished in a timeless cream and black two-tone, it’s the perfect addition to a "Dark Academia" or retro-themed workspace.
